MJ Lenderman is back on tour, and he’s bringing the emotional gut-punch of Manning Fireworks to stages across the UK and Europe.

The North Carolina songwriter, known for his raw lyricism and broken-in Americana fuzz, kicks things off this Thursday (May 29) in Bristol — the first date in a packed, mostly sold-out UK run. It all leads to his biggest solo UK show to date: London’s Roundhouse on 15 August.

Along the way, he’s hitting major festivals (Green Man, Øya, Way Out West) and slipping in intimate headline shows in Berlin, Amsterdam, Prague and more.

A Tour Backed by a Beloved Record

MJ Lenderman’s latest album, Manning Fireworks, has become a quiet juggernaut. It’s full of disarmingly honest storytelling, beer-stained metaphors, and the kind of songwriting that sounds like it fell out of someone’s back pocket, in the best way.

While his work with Wednesday sharpened his edge, Manning Fireworks pulls it all together. The songs feel both loose and laser-focused, weaving heartbreak, humour, and those odd little details that make you flinch because they’re way too real.
